On Tue, 2010-01-12 at 12:28 +0100, Jiri Slaby wrote: > On 01/12/2010 12:48 AM, Andy Walls wrote: > > On Sun, 2010-01-10 at 09:56 +0100, Jiri Slaby wrote: > >> Stanse found a potential null dereference in cx18_dvb_start_feed > >> and cx18_dvb_stop_feed. There is a check for stream being NULL, > >> but it is dereferenced earlier. Move the dereference after the > >> check. > >> > >> Signed-off-by: Jiri Slaby <jslaby@xxxxxxx> > > > > Reviewed-by: Andy Walls <awalls@xxxxxxxxx> > > Acked-by: Andy Walls <awalls@xxxxxxxxx> > > You definitely know the code better, have you checked that it can happen > at all? I mean may demux->priv be NULL? I'm wasn't sure, and that's the one reason I didn't NAK the patch. I can tell you no one has ever reported an Ooops or Bug due to that condition. I know the cx18 code very well. However, I am less familiar with the dvb core code and any bad behavior that may exist there. When relying on data structures the dvb core accesses I would have to research what could happen in the dvb core to possibly generate that condition. Since I'm busy this week with work related to my day job (nothing to do with Linux), it was easiest to let the NULL check stay in for now. If you don't mind a delay of until Sunday or so to get the patch applied to the V4L-DVB tree, I can take the patch and work it in my normal path through Mauro. Let me know. Regards, Andy -- To unsubscribe from this list: send the line "unsubscribe linux-media"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html